Basic verb forms

Infinitivo (Infinitive) Gerundio (Gerund) Participio (Participle)
Marcar (to mark) Marcando (Marking) Marcado (Marked)

Marcar (to mark): Verb conjugation tables

Indicativo (Indicative) Subjuntivo (Subjunctive)

Presente 

Spanish English
yo marco I mark
tú marcas you mark
él/ella marca he marks
nosotros/nosotras marcamos we mark
vosotros/vosotras marcáis you mark
ellos/ellas marcan they mark

Pretérito perfecto 

Spanish English
yo he marcado I have marked
tú has marcado You have marked
él/ella ha marcado he has marked
nosotros/nosotras hemos marcado we have marked
vosotros/vosotras habéis marcado you have marked
ellos/ellas han marcado They have marked

Subjuntivo presente 

Spanish English
yo marque I mark
tú marques You mark
él/ella marque He marks
nosotros/nosotras marquemos we mark
vosotros/vosotras marquéis you (plural) mark
ellos/ellas marquen they mark

Subjuntivo pretérito perfecto 

Spanish English
yo haya marcado I have marked
tú hayas marcado You have marked
él/ella haya marcado he has marked
nosotros/nosotras hayamos marcado we have marked
vosotros/vosotras hayáis marcado you have marked
ellos/ellas hayan marcado they have marked

Pretérito indefinido 

Spanish English
yo marqué I marked
tú marcaste You marked
él/ella marcó he marked
nosotros/nosotras marcamos we marked
vosotros/vosotras marcasteis you marked
ellos/ellas marcaron They marked

Pretérito anterior 

Spanish English
yo hube marcado I had marked
tú hubiste marcado You had marked
él/ella hubo marcado he had marked
nosotros/nosotras hubimos marcado we had marked
vosotros/vosotras hubisteis marcado you had marked
ellos/ellas hubieron marcado they had marked

Subjuntivo futuro simple 

Spanish English
yo marcare I will mark
tú marcares You will mark
él/ella marcare he will mark
nosotros/nosotras marcáremos we will mark
vosotros/vosotras marcareis You (all) will mark
ellos/ellas marcaren they would mark

Subjuntivo futuro perfecto 

Spanish English
yo hubiere marcado I will have marked
tú hubieres marcado you will have marked
él/ella hubiere marcado he will have marked
nosotros/nosotras hubiéremos marcado we will have marked
vosotros/vosotras hubiereis marcado You will have marked
ellos/ellas hubieren marcado they will have marked

Futuro simple 

Spanish English
yo marcaré I will mark
tú marcarás You will mark
él/ella marcará He will mark
nosotros/nosotras marcaremos we will mark
vosotros/vosotras marcaréis you will mark
ellos/ellas marcarán they will mark

Futuro perfecto 

Spanish English
yo habré marcado I will have marked
tú habrás marcado You will have marked
él/ella habrá marcado he will have marked
nosotros/nosotras habremos marcado we will have marked
vosotros/vosotras habréis marcado you will have marked
ellos/ellas habrán marcado they will have marked

Condicional simple 

Spanish English
yo marcaría I would mark
tú marcarías You would mark
él/ella marcaría he would mark
nosotros/nosotras marcaríamos We would mark
vosotros/vosotras marcaríais you would mark
ellos/ellas marcarían they would mark

Condicional perfecto 

Spanish English
yo habría marcado I would have marked
tú habrías marcado You would have marked
él/ella habría marcado he would have marked
nosotros/nosotras habríamos marcado We would have marked
vosotros/vosotras habríais marcado You would have marked
ellos/ellas habrían marcado They would have marked

Present and future tenses: A1

Exercise: Translate and make sentences

Instruction: Translate the words and phrases below.

1. You will mark the correct answers.
Vosotros marcaréis las respuestas correctas.
2. We mark the pages of the book.
Nosotros marcamos las páginas del libro.
3. You all mark the path with signs.
Vosotros marcáis el camino con señales.
4. I will dial the phone number.
Yo marcaré el número de teléfono.
5. He will score a goal in the match.
Él marcará un gol en el partido.
